Manage the eDS team on a day to day basis including work prioritisation, budgeting, scheduling and tracking of activities
· Key Responsibilities:
o Manage the eDS team on a day-to-day basis, including work prioritisation, scoping, budgeting, scheduling and tracking of activities (project implementations, BAU, 3 rd level support, and technology upgrades/platform maintenance activities) and service level management
o Coordinate business and technical requirements and their implementation with the teams involved in the maintenance and delivery of the platform
o Resource management (permanent, contractor & vendor, shared services and cross locations) - demand/supply, activities, career and performance
o Create and ensure ongoing maintenance of service roadmaps within the service
o Work with the respective business groups, stakeholders and relevant forums to understand and analyse service project & BAU demand and requirements
o Support the creation of project documentation, including project initiation documents, project reviews, benefit realisation, project status reporting etc.
o Identify & escalate risks and issues for senior management attention as appropriate
o Organise and manage technical and business forums with the stakeholder groups
o Coordinate activities with application vendors and external service providers as required
Perform other additional duties as a member of the extended leadership team in Corporate Delivery required to support the effective management of the division.
Experience Required:
· Experience in managing technology teams (on-shore as well as off-shore)
· Strong stakeholder management up to senior management/executive director level
· Outstanding communication, presentation and organisational skills
· Experience in risk management, in particular information risk management
· Business requirements gathering/analysis and the ability to translate them into end-to-end solution designs, including process as well as technical designs
· Technology adept in particular around risk management/governance, surveillance and discovery applications, cloud and hosted solutions
· An understanding of and experience with surveillance and discovery obligations and platforms (Actiance, Symantec, NUIX or others) would be considered a strong plus
· Ability to document and analyse complex information and data
· Understanding of project lifecycle and project management, including the implementation of new technology applications or applying changes to existing applications
· Professional or tertiary qualification
